Waterlooville skipper Shephard leads from the front in Southern Premier League Cup derby win at Hambledon
Batting at No 3, Shepherd hit four sixes in an unbeaten 66 as the visitors passed Hambledon’s 188-9 total with four balls left of their 40 overs.
He had support from Max Goddard (22), Matt Shaw (22) and wicket-keeper Dave Connolly (20).

Hide AdEarlier, Henry Glanfield continued his fine start to 2020 by top scoring with 46. The Norwegian international has now scored 193 runs in three SPL Cup ties and has only been dismissed once.
Chris Pratt (40) helped Glanfield add 80 for the third wicket before both top scorers were dismissed by Haydn Knight (2-27).
Archie Reynolds took 2-25 off eight tight overs, but in all Waterlooville bowlers conceded 24 wides.
Jack Pearce (2-25) and Glanfield (2-38) were Hambledon’s most successful bowlers.

Hide AdWaterlooville 2nds thrashed Bedhampton by 204 runs in their Hampshire District League encounter.
Skipper Harry McBride belted an unbeaten 90 as Ville amassed 284-5 off their 40 overs.
Kevin Sawyer then took 4-9 off five overs as Bedhampton were skittled out for 80 in their Regional Division P encounter.
Jake Charman hit 87 for Ville after opener Daryl Gault had struck 38.

Hide AdIn reply, Will Chrystal and Charlie Croft dismissed Bedhampton openers Phil Williams (0) and Toby Wehrle (4) cheaply.
Shreyas Achrekar top scored with 29 - he was one of only three players in double figures - before he was dismissed by Dominic Carson.
